you lose just as many days in both... In the first, you are traveling wed and play thurs fri. In the second you are playing mon tue and traveling wed. I don't see the difference.I might as well take the time to figure this out lol.
Assuming a significant (6 hour?) travel time, the time lost is this:
Thurs-Sat: One evening arriving(Wed night), two full work/schooldays playing (Thurs+Fri) one full weekend day (Sat) and the daylight another weekend day (Sun). Thats only 2 work/schooldays.
Sun-Tues: The arrivals are over the weekend, so it is One evening arriving (Sat), One weekend day (Sun) two full work/schooldays playing(Mon+Tues) AND the relevant portion of another work/schoolday (Wednesday) to travel back. That is 3 days of work/school missed.
Add to this the fact that Friday is the most likely day to have off from school, and Thurs-Sat really is preferable because you miss only 2 regular work/school days at most and for many it'd be just one. For Sun-Tues, it is 3 missed, and it is much more unlikely that students would have one of Mon-Wed off.
